    Area of Science:

    • Ophthalmology
    • Medical Imaging
    • Artificial Intelligence

    Background:

    • Retinal blood vessel abnormalities correlate with systemic, cardiovascular, and cerebrovascular diseases.
    • Accurate retinal artery/vein (A/V) classification is crucial for clinical decision-making.
    • Current methods struggle with non-uniform brightness, vessel thickness variations, bifurcations, and endpoints.

    Purpose of the Study:

    • To propose AV-Net, a novel deep learning model for precise retinal artery/vein classification.
    • To address limitations of existing methods in handling complex vessel features.

    Main Methods:

    • AV-Net utilizes context information and data fusion for improved A/V classification.
    • A dedicated module fuses local and global vessel information to generate a weight map.
    • This weight map constrains artery/vein features, suppressing background noise and enhancing region extraction at bifurcations and endpoints.
    • A multiscale-feature module captures both coarse and fine vessel details to boost model robustness.

    Main Results:

    • The proposed AV-Net demonstrates improved precision in retinal artery/vein classification.
    • Enhanced feature extraction at vessel bifurcations and endpoints was achieved.
    • Model robustness was improved through multiscale feature capture.

    Conclusions:

    • AV-Net offers a robust solution for accurate retinal artery/vein classification.
    • The model's ability to handle complex vessel morphologies enhances its clinical utility for diagnosing associated systemic diseases.
